Bayer HealthCare Diagnostics Division has announced that the first fully-automated test for antibodies for human immunodeficiency virus, called EHIV (Human Immunodeficiency Virus, Enhanced), has received FDA approval for use on the ADVIA Centaur® Immunoassay System.

Franek Technologies Inc, provider of certified Category III-3 Laboratory Battery Backup Power Protection Systems (LPS/UPS), has recently installed more than 135 certified, instrumentation-specific laboratory power protection systems at the National Institutes of Health (NIH) and a dozen LPS units at the National Institute of Allergy and Infectious Disease (NAIAD) Rocky Mountain Laboratories (RML).
